Tetraclinis articulata (Vahl) Mast., Mentha pulegium L., and Thymus zygis L. essential oils: Chemical composition, antioxidant and antifungal properties against postharvest fungal diseases of apple, and in vitro, in vivo, and in silico investigation

Essential oils (EOs) are bioactive chemicals derived from the extraction of aromatic and medicinal plants. They have many benefits, including antioxidant and antifungal activity. The present study aims to evaluate the phytochemical composition of Tetraclinis articulata (Vahl) Mast., Mentha pulegium...
